Archbold Welcomes Sports Medicine Surgeon Lubitz

Archbold is pleased to announce that orthopaedic surgeon Marc Lubitz, MD, will join the medical staff and team at Archbold Orthopedics in late July. Dr. Lubitz specializes in shoulder, knee, and sports medicine surgery.

Lubitz earned a Bachelor of Science degree in biology, with minors in business and economics, from The Ohio State University. He received a medical degree from the Boonshoft School of Medicine at Wright State University before completing a residency in orthopedic surgery at the University of Massachusetts Medical School. Lubitz completed a fellowship in sports medicine, with a focus on shoulder reconstruction, at the University of Arizona College of Medicine-Phoenix.

“We are thrilled to welcome Dr. Lubitz to Archbold Orthopedics later this month,” said Brock Dockery, Vice President of Archbold Medical Group. “His expertise in treating shoulder, knee, and sports related injuries will be a tremendous asset to our community and further strengthen our sports medicine program.”

Lubitz will begin treating patients at Archbold Orthopedics in August while also serving as a team physician for student-athletes at Thomasville High School, Thomas County Central High School, and Brookwood School.

“I am excited to join Archbold Orthopedics and care for patients and student-athletes throughout this community,” said Lubitz. “My goal is to provide compassionate, personalized care that helps every patient recover, regain confidence, and return to the activities they enjoy most.”

Lubitz will join Nicholas Richardson, MD; Aubrey Day, PA-C, and Sarah Bagget, FNP-C, at Archbold Orthopedics. Archbold Orthopedics is currently located at 505 Gordon Avenue in Thomasville, but will move to Archbold’s new multi-specialty surgery center in 2027. The practice specializes in the treatment of general orthopedics, arthritis, sports injuries and fractures. It also offers robotic-assisted joint replacement.
